Perfect Square
288898200086667117679177674758467389683645450625 is a perfect square (537492511656364490489025 × 537492511656364490489025)
288898200086667117679177674758467389683645450625 is a perfect square (537492511656364490489025 × 537492511656364490489025)
288898200086667117679177674758467389683645450625 is odd
Previous odd number is 288898200086667117679177674758467389683645450623
Next odd number is 288898200086667117679177674758467389683645450627
11001010011010101001001011000101101001010110001011101111011010101011100000101010111001110100001111010111100110100001111010101110001101101101101000100110000001
24112070692174379292400855110140654147534312422854462658727627203257456556994117797350356394778608777580052220615588172462547912339199462890625
83462170013315948600916404722629758742049874142615448147321803455861573841915438410259312890625